In 1989, Thomas Wright, III, helped launch the Cape Fear River Rowing Club (CFRRC) by providing the first modern boathouse on waterfront property. Ten years later, the property at the foot of Nun Street was sold to make way for residential development and the club sought a new location. Upon learning of their predicament, Bill Kaylor, owner of the Pointe Harbor Marina offered CFRRC waterfront access and eventually built and leased a building to use as a boathouse. In the spring of 2009, CFRRC moved its sculling facility to the Wilmington Marine Center (WMC). The club’s relocation was completed when the sweep boats and launch dock were moved to WMC at the beginning of 2010. The boathouse was named the Jana C. Moore Boathouse in 2023, dedicated to our fellow rower Jana Moore.
